What is 4K and 1080p?

4K and 1080p are two common video resolution standards used in the film, television, and consumer electronics industries. These standards refer to the number of pixels used to display an image on a screen, and they play a significant role in determining the clarity and detail of the visual content.

4k

  1. 4K, also known as Ultra High Definition (UHD), has a resolution of approximately 3840 x 2160 pixels. It contains roughly four times as many pixels as 1080p.
  2. The term “4K” is derived from the horizontal pixel count, with the “K” representing the number 1,000.
  3. 4K provides exceptionally sharp and detailed images, making it ideal for large-screen displays and high-quality content.

1080p

  1. 1080p, often referred to as Full High Definition (FHD), has a resolution of 1920 x 1080 pixels.
  2. It is a common resolution for HDTVs, computer monitors, and digital content, offering good image quality and clarity.
  3. 1080p is widely used in broadcasting, Blu-ray discs, and online streaming platforms.

How do these resolutions compare in terms of pixel count?

The resolutions of 4K and 1080p differ significantly in terms of pixel count. Here’s a comparison:

4K (UHD)
  1. Resolution: 3840 x 2160 pixels
  2. Total Pixel Count: 8,294,400 pixels
  3. Four times the pixel count of 1080p

1080p (FHD)

  1. Resolution: 1920 x 1080 pixels
  2. Total Pixel Count: 2,073,600 pixels
ResolutionVerticalHorizontalTotal PixelsMarketing Names
4K216038408,294,400 pixels2160p, UHD, Ultra High Definition, Ultra HD
1080p108019202,073,600 pixelsFHD, Full High Definition, Full HD
How do these resolutions compare in terms of pixel count?

As you can see, 4K has four times the number of pixels compared to 1080p. This increased pixel count contributes to higher image clarity, greater detail, and enhanced visual quality, especially on larger screens or when viewed up close. It’s one of the reasons why 4K is often considered a significant improvement in image resolution over 1080p.

How does the picture quality of 4K compare to 1080p?

The picture quality of 4K is generally superior to that of 1080p due to the higher resolution and pixel count. Here’s how the two resolutions compare in terms of picture quality:

  1. Resolution and Detail: 4K offers four times the resolution and pixel count of 1080p. This means that it can display much finer details and sharper images. When viewing 4K content on a large screen or up close, the difference in detail becomes more noticeable, making it particularly advantageous for large screen sizes.

  2. Clarity and Sharpness: 4K provides greater clarity and sharpness in images and videos. Objects and text appear crisper, and there’s less pixelation, resulting in a more immersive viewing experience.

  3. Color Depth: While resolution is not the sole determinant of color quality, 4K content often benefits from enhanced color depth and dynamic range. This can lead to more vibrant and lifelike colors, which can be especially noticeable in high-quality 4K content.

  4. Upconversion: 4K TVs often include upscaling technology that can improve the picture quality of 1080p content. This means that even when you’re watching 1080p content on a 4K TV, it can still look better than it would on a 1080p TV because of the upconversion process.

  5. Screen Size: The impact of 4K versus 1080p is more pronounced on larger screens. On smaller screens, such as those commonly found on smartphones, tablets, or smaller computer monitors, the difference in picture quality may not be as noticeable.

  6. Content Quality: The quality of the source content matters. High-quality 4K content produced with attention to detail and shot using 4K cameras will showcase the benefits of the higher resolution more effectively than lower-quality content.

In summary, 4K generally provides superior picture quality compared to 1080p, especially on larger screens and for high-quality content. However, the perceived improvement in picture quality can vary depending on factors like screen size, content quality, and viewing distance.

How does the choice of resolution affect the viewing experience on different screen sizes?

The choice of resolution can significantly affect the viewing experience on different screen sizes. Here’s how it plays out on screens of various sizes:

Large Screens (55 inches and above):

  1. 4K shines on larger screens because of its higher pixel count. With 4K content, you can enjoy a more immersive and detailed viewing experience, as the increased resolution is better suited to the larger screen real estate.
  2. On a large 4K screen, you can sit closer without seeing individual pixels, which enhances the sense of immersion. This is particularly important for home theaters and cinematic experiences.

Medium Screens (32 to 55 inches):

  1. The impact of resolution is still noticeable on medium-sized screens. While 4K can deliver a crisper and more detailed image, the difference may not be as striking as on larger screens.
  2. When watching 4K content on a medium-sized screen, the benefits of 4K are more pronounced when viewing from a closer distance.

Small Screens (32 inches and below):

  1. On smaller screens, such as computer monitors, tablets, or smartphones, the difference between 4K and 1080p may be less noticeable because of the limited screen size.
  2. While 4K can still provide a sharper image, it might not be a primary consideration for small screens where factors like portability and battery life are more important.

Viewing Distance:

  1. The viewing distance also plays a crucial role. If you’re sitting too far from a large 4K screen, you may not fully appreciate the increased detail. Conversely, sitting too close to a smaller 1080p screen might make individual pixels more apparent.

Content Quality:

  1. The quality of the content matters. High-quality 4K content will showcase the benefits of the resolution, even on smaller screens, while low-quality content may not fully leverage the potential of 4K.

Gaming Consoles and PC Monitors:

  1. Gaming on consoles and PCs can benefit from 4K resolution, especially on large gaming monitors and big-screen TVs. It can provide a more immersive gaming experience with enhanced detail and clarity.

In summary, the impact of resolution on the viewing experience is closely tied to screen size and viewing distance. While 4K offers advantages in terms of detail and sharpness, the degree to which these benefits are appreciated can vary based on the screen size and the viewer’s proximity to the screen. Large screens tend to benefit the most from 4K resolution, especially when paired with high-quality content.

Does 4K video take up more storage space compared to 1080p?

Yes, 4K video files typically take up significantly more storage space compared to 1080p video files. This is because 4K video has a much higher resolution and pixel count, which means each frame contains more visual information. The increased resolution results in larger file sizes due to the greater number of pixels. Here’s a basic comparison of the approximate difference in file sizes between 4K and 1080p video:

4K (UHD) Video

  1. Higher resolution: 3840 x 2160 pixels
  2. Larger file sizes per frame due to more pixels
  3. Increased detail and clarity
  4. Requires more storage space, bandwidth, and processing power

1080p (FHD) Video

  1. Lower resolution: 1920 x 1080 pixels
  2. Smaller file sizes per frame
  3. Suitable for many viewing purposes
  4. Requires less storage space and bandwidth

The exact difference in file sizes can vary depending on factors such as the video compression used, the video codec, and the content itself. However, as a general rule, 4K video files can be several times larger than their 1080p counterparts.

If you plan to capture, edit, or store 4K video, you should be prepared for the increased storage requirements. This can impact the amount of storage space you need on your recording devices, computers, and external storage solutions. It’s also important to consider the available storage when planning for 4K video production and distribution.

Are 4K equipment more expensive than 1080p equipment?

Yes, 4K displays and equipment are typically more expensive than their 1080p counterparts. Several factors contribute to the higher cost of 4K technology:

  1. Higher Resolution Displays: 4K displays have four times the number of pixels compared to 1080p displays, which involves more advanced manufacturing processes, higher-quality components, and greater precision. This often leads to higher production costs.

  2. Advanced Features: Many 4K displays come with advanced features, such as high dynamic range (HDR), faster refresh rates, and improved color accuracy. These features can further increase the cost of the display.

  3. Scaling Technology: 4K displays may include advanced upscaling and processing technologies to enhance the viewing experience of lower-resolution content, which adds to the cost.

  4. Production Costs: 4K content production, especially in the film and video industry, often requires more expensive cameras and equipment, which can be passed on to consumers.

  5. HDMI and Connectivity: 4K displays and equipment may require the latest HDMI standards (HDMI 2.0 or later) for optimal 4K performance, and these standards can be associated with higher manufacturing costs.

  6. Availability and Demand: As 4K technology becomes more widespread and in demand, prices may become more competitive. However, at the time of initial adoption, 4K displays and equipment tend to be more expensive.

  7. Brand and Quality: High-quality 4K displays from reputable brands with advanced features and better build quality may come at a premium price compared to budget or generic 1080p options.

It’s important to note that over time, as 4K technology becomes more common, prices may gradually decrease, and more affordable options may become available. Additionally, advancements in technology may make 4K equipment more accessible in the future.

When deciding between 4K and 1080p, it’s essential to consider your budget and what features are most important to you. While 4K offers superior resolution and picture quality, 1080p displays can still provide a satisfying viewing experience at a lower cost. Your choice should align with your specific needs and priorities.
